21  Sims 2 Community Downloads / Female Hair / Maid hat zapper! on: March 05, 2008, 09:26:10 pm
This little thing erases that stupid lace hat from your maids! Use it in conjunction with the NPC Replacer from SimWardrobe, or don't. It's up to you.

To install, drop these files in your downloads folder. That's it. It *shouldn't* conflict with any maid replacement package that needs hat zapping, since it's just a texture replacement.

This will affect all existing maids, but it won't give them a new thumbnail portrait.

22  Sims 2 Community Downloads / Make Up / Default replacement face archetype: 18 CAUS on: March 02, 2008, 02:54:09 pm
I'm...sort of back. I definitely can't spend as much time on the Sims as I used to, so I'm trying to finish up all by half-done projects and post them as time permits. There are more default hairs coming, but they will take a while.

This face - CAUS - has been the bane of my freaking existence, so I finally made a replacement for it. It is now an elegant oval shape with sleepy eyes and well-formed cheekbones. The toddler is a little gremlin-y, but to be completely honest with you, I age up toddlers as fast as I can so it doesn't bother me.

To install, drop these files in your downloads folder. If you are already using a face replacement for CAUS, make sure you take out all 8 ages for the old one. If you want the new face to show up in the previews, delete  CASthumbnails.package from the "Thumbnails" folder before starting your game up.

This will not affect existing sims, just new ones generated by the game. Or you, if you don't bother with sliders. If you want to fix an existing sim, there are a couple different methods available, look around.

23  Simmers' Paradise / Content Creation & Recoloring Help / default sky ETA: Stupid EAxis (please read) on: December 29, 2007, 09:53:31 am
Is the sky you see in the game not called skysphere? I've made a default texture replacement for skysphere, and it's not taking no matter which method I use to construct the package.

This makes me think one of two things is going on:

1. The sky has been coded to resist default replacement.

2. The sky isn't skysphere. Skysphere is then either a lost item, or it's used for something weird, like thumbnail generation.

Has anyone tried this before? Any ideas? Bueller?



ETA: The answer is 2, and possibly also 1. I found the new sky, but, um, check out what a normal-method default replacement did. Normal method for me means only replacing the highest-quality image in a txtr file, and mipmapping the other sizes to point to the big one.

ETA #2: I did a replacement package with the full range of mipmapped images. One side of the sky cube changed. (I should note that it looks like the neighborhood sky and the lot sky are two different things, since one turned green and the other turned pink/tan - the gradient colors I'm using for this). :/ I'm going to check the txmt file list to see if perhaps I missed some. If not, I'm going to scrap this and leave my notes here for anyone else who wants to try this.

ETA #3: OK. I have been up and down the game files, and I cannot find anything that might be the txmt for the sky, or txtrs for the other sides. Everything's either obviously something else, or it was ambiguous and ruled out. Does anyone know how to find the parts of a package when EAxis has named it all sorts of different things?

The Natural Redhead Project is an open-ended recolor project sparked by the near-complete absence of believable red hair colors in the sims community. Since the start of the project, we have since expanded our focus to include believable blonds, other natural colors, and even fantasy and punk colors.

To date, ten creators have released 60 different posts, with hundreds of individual files in those posts. There is a huge selection of hair, along with skintones, facial hair, and freckling clothes, genetics and makeup.
